Here's why I decided to roll the dice with these on the sulfur evaporator and not use it, SmokesDaKush. The strain description for SCH:

Haze genetics are principally known for their tropical origin, their rapid growth and their high psychoactivity. However, there is another fundamental characteristic that makes it such an appreciated variety: its wonderful, unique flavour. A combination of spices, incense, sandalwood, pepper and hints of lemon, with a strong aftertaste; this is the luxury that can be obtained from this delicious genetic breed by the few privileged cultivators willing to put in hours of work. Some time ago, we were able to get our hands on a very high quality sativa Haze, thanks to the cultivator community JYD. It was the best quality we had ever had the chance to see: 12 week flowering, extraordinary taste, very complex, persistent...in short, delicious. Furthermore, the strain has an effect that without a doubt is the most extreme of all our selection of mother-plants. It can be defined as energetic, very psychoactive. On some occasions, it can be very intense and overpowering, and disappears without leaving a relaxed feeling due to a low CBD content. Therefore, we had its taste and effect and also its resistance to fungus. What better partner for the highly productive Critical+, which has proved to be an authentic Fórmula-1 for commercial production? We used the sativa as the mother plant in order to obtain its special flavour, and at the same time the highest psychoactivity possible, achieving a result to be proud of: a percentage of the plants developed an extremely special flavour as a result of the mixture with the fruity flavour of the Critical+, apart from having a reasonably rapid growth -10 weeks to maturity- which makes them interesting for outdoor cultivation. The haze genetics contained in this variety obviously make it highly resistant to mildew, and therefore it is adequate for cultivating in cold wet areas where plants can be affected by fungus. The combination of resistance, productivity, strength and taste in the SCH, turn it into a first-class variety. It grows extremely vigorously, and is therefore appropriate for cultivation in larger areas, such as outdoors –with an appropriate climate- , but not quite as recommendable for indoor cultivation. In indoor cultivation directly from the seed, the plant tends to stretch excessively and requires pruning or other means of size-control, for example techniques such as Screen of Green (SCROG). They devour nutrients and need abundant iron and all the light they can possibly get. In exchange they will give enormous buds covered in thick crystals of resin with an incredible aroma to juicy fruit chewing gum and an active effect which is totally overpowering.

One of the strain descriptions for Zamal Reunion:

Zamal Reunion Regular by Seeds of Africa originates from the Indian Ocean Island La Reunion. It grows well in this humid region and yields massively well under lights.
It has a sativa buzz and is indicative of this African strain, from its purest genetic these seeds have been developed for the discerning cannabis seed collector.
This Tropical Sativa marijuana plant is renowned for its colossal size. Big buds, A Lot of branches , highly populated bud clusters with a massive yield.
Zamal has a strong spicy hash flavor to go along with its unique and intense weed high. Excellent for cross pollination.
